This chapter was first printed in Japanese in the August 2017 issue of V Jump, released on June 21, 2017.Īfter learning the shocking truth behind Ren's existence, Yuya continues his fierce Duel against him, using his intellect and tricks to finally solve the mystery behind Ren's monster and defeat him. "The Trick Revealed!" is the twenty-third chapter of the Yu-Gi-Oh! ARC-V manga. ![]()
